PUMA announces landmark deal with Haryana Steelers

PUMA has revealed a first-of-its-kind agreement with Pro Kabaddi League (PKL) team Haryana Steelers, becoming their Official Kit Partner in the process. 

As per the agreement, PUMA will also have its logo featured on the nape of the Steelers jersey as well as their shorts.

PUMA aims to strengthen its presence within the Indian kabaddi community through the partnership. 

Shreya Sachdev, Head, Marketing, PUMA India, commented:

We are extremely excited for our partnership with the Haryana Steelers. This association not only marks our entry into the world of Kabaddi but also reflects our drive to safeguard and promote India’s sports culture and heritage. Our brand film with Haryana Steelers gives a positive spin to the colloquial phrase ‘Hadd Paar Kar Di’ as a metaphor to showcase resilience, determination, and relentless pursuit of excellence, not just in Kabaddi but also in life. As a brand, PUMA embodies the same values, and the partnership comes as part of our commitment to breaking limits in the world of sports.

Mohit Nandal, Co-Captain, Haryana Steelers, said:

I am really happy to see a brand of PUMA’s stature venture into kbaddi as it will definitely help grow our sport. All of us at Haryana Steelers are proud to be kitted by them this season, and look forward to the partnership.

Divyanshu Singh, COO, JSW Sports, added:

JSW-Sports has had an amazing relationship with PUMA over the years, on the back of the longest-standing apparel partnership in Indian sport and through the partnership with Bengaluru FC. It’s really amazing to have an aspirational and international brand foray into Kabaddi, which is great not only for Haryana Steelers but also for sport in general. We are really excited to roll out our licensing and merchandising program with PUMA, to make sure that quality kits are available to our fans. Through this association, we aim to create some Kabaddi-centric grassroots programs in the time to come.
